Career Category Safety The Global Safety Therapeutic Areas serve as the safety experts for all Amgen products globally and are accountable for the safety strategy and major safety deliverables for each Amgen product. Leaders in the therapeutic area safety teams are accountable for the staff management and resource allocations in Global Patient Safety and support GPS in the establishment of a highly effective global safety organization in full compliance to worldwide regulations. Job Summary The Global Safety Officer (GSO) for Marketed Products serves 2 roles: 1) safety expert of the assigned marketed product(s), establishing the strategy, direction, and priorities of pharmacovigilance activities. The GSO is accountable for the overall safety profile and all product-related decisions and deliverables for assigned marketed products. The GSO leads the Safety Analysis Team (SAT), Global Safety Team (GST) and is a core member of the Executive Safety Committee (ESC). The GSO also is a member of the Evidence Generation Team. The GSO will be assigned as delegate for the TAH as needed and has management of Global Safety Scientists. Key Activities Applicable tasks may vary by product(s) assigned. Product safety profile, benefit-risk evaluation, and risk communication: - Accountable for the Development and maintenance of core reference safety information (e.g Core safety information portions of Core Data Sheet [CDS]) - Identify relevant data and conduct benefit-risk evaluation - Participate in product label process Clinical trial safety: - Develop a strategy as needed for preparing and updating safety related portions of the Informed Consent Form and other study related documents for trials conducted post marketing. - Develop strategy for and lead preparation of responses to safety-related inquiries from regulatory agencies and ethics committees - Perform signal detection activities for developmental products under the direction of the GSO leading the product in development.
